Model 8201
Air Data Test Set
The Model 8201 Air Data Test Set (ADTS) (also called a Pitot Static Test Set) is a dual channel, precision pressure calibrator / controller that simulates altitude (Ps) and airspeed (Qc) to test various aircraft avionics instruments such as altimeters, air data computers, rate of climb meters and vertical speed indicators.
The Model 8201 has the capability of generating and measuring two accurate pressures and pressure rates simultaneously. Each channel utilizes high performance silicon sensors to provide high accuracy and excellent long term stability. Information for both channels is provided on a color VGA display. Key parameters for both channels are displayed simultaneously so that the user is able to enter separate commands for Ps and Qc.
When the Air Data Test Set is in operation, there are ten different display screens that provide information to the aircraft technician. The main screen provides the following information for each channel: channel data, command pressure, actual pressure and pressure units. After progressing through the setup screen, the operator normally will only use the main screen for active operation of the ADTS.
The internal design of the system allows for either two absolute sensors (Ps and Pt) with Qc being derived or the use of sensors for Ps and Qc where Pt is derived. The accuracy of the pressure readings is 0.010 % of full scale for either sensor configuration.

Air Data Test Set Features
- Accuracy: 0.010% FS (of pressure)
- Precision: 0.003% FS (of pressure)
- Color VGA Screen
- User Friendly Interface
- Simultaneous Display of Ps and Qc or Ps and Pt
